📌 Location: The B&B is located in a residential area next to West Street. It is quiet in the middle of noisy, and the window view can be seen from the east and west towers. The viewing angle is very good. Parking can be used in the underground parking lot of West Street Market, which is capped at 25 yuan a day, which is more affordable. (ps1 Gaode can't recognize some lanes, sometimes detours, the actual homestay is less than 300 meters from West Street, the parking lot is about 600 meters from the homestay; ps2 parking and pick up the car to avoid school and school time, there is an elementary school next to the parking lot, the road is small and crowded) 🛌 Environmental facilities: The decoration is more distinctive, quite new but no smell. There are many discounted hotels on Trip.com. On Trip.com, it's easy to search for hotels in Quanzhou. If you travel to China, visiting Quanzhou is a good choice. You can plan a one or two day trip to Quanzhou. Cities near Quanzhou include Jinjiang, Shishi, Nan'an, and so on.

Quanzhou Jinjiang Airport is the primary airport in Quanzhou. If you don't want to take a flight, coming to Quanzhou by train is a good choice as well.

If you stay at a hotel in downtown Quanzhou, nearby attractions like Kaiyun Temple can be your first stop. You can also visit top-rated attractions like Ling Show TianDi. Those interested in art and culture can visit attractions like Quanzhou Quangang Museum, Quanzhou South-architecture Museum. For those interested in the outdoors, attractions like Donghu Park (East Gate), Jiangnan Park, Fangcao Garden (East Gate 1) are excellent options. Upon departure, you can head to popular commercial areas like Capital Plaza Quanzhou to buy souvenirs or travel accessories.

Average Temperature

• January to March: 14.3°C during the day, 11.9°C at night

• April to June: 23.2°C during the day, 21.0°C at night

• July to September: 28.61°C during the day, 26.36°C at night

• October to December: 20.51°C during the day, 18.06°C at night

Average seasonal Rainfall

• Spring: 72.93 cm

• Summer: 158.43 cm

• Autumn: 112.17 cm

• Winter: 33.93 cm
